命令创建的文件都属于 T1.PJX 项目管理 D.从 T2.PJX 项目中“移去”某个数据库时,可以同时删除数据库文件 29.在运行表单时,为设置属性值或指定操作的默认值,有时需要将参数传递到表单。若要将参 数传递到表单,则应在表单的___B____事件代码中包含 PARAMETERS 语句。 A.Load B.Init C.Destroy D.Activate
30.绑定型控件是指其内容与表、视图或查询中的字段或内存变量相关联的控件。当某个控件被 绑到一个字段时, 移动记录指针后如果字段的值发生变化, 则该控件
的___D____属性的值也随之 发生变化。 A.Control B.Name C.Caption D.Vaule
二、填空题(每空格 1 分,共 30 分,请用答题纸答题,不换行) 填空题 1.二维表中能唯一确定记录的一列或多列的组合称为超关键字。 若一个超关键字去掉其中任何一 个列后不再能唯一确定记录,则称其为侯选关键字。 2.向数据库中添加表是把自由表添加到数据库中, 使之成为数据库表。 这一操作的本质是建立了 库与表之间的____链接____。 3.SELECT 查询命令中的 union 子句,可以把一个 SELECT 语句的
查询结果同另一个 SELECT 语句 的查询结果组合起来。 4.某表单中含有一个命令按钮。要求运行表单时,单击该命令按钮可以调用表单的 Init 时间中 的全部程序代码,则需要在命令按钮的 Click 时间中写入语句 thisform.init。 5.在打开一个表时,必须为该表指定一个“工作区”。如果某
工作区已经打开了一个表,再在此 工作区中打开另一个表时,先前的表将自动被关闭。 6.设表单 Form1 中包含 1 个文本框控件(TEXT1)与 1 个列表框控件(LIST1)。其中,LIST1 的 RowSourceType 属性值为 1,RowSource 属性值为:数学、物理、语文、外语、计算机、政治。 该表单要实现的功能是:在文本框 TEXT1 中输入课程的名称,若此
课程不在列表框 LIST1 中,则 将它添加到
列表框中,够则不做添加。请完善下列的文本框 TEXT1 的 LostFocus 事件代码: FL=.T. FOR n=1 TO THISFORM.LIST1.ListCount IF ALLTRIM(THISFORM.LIST1.List(n)=this.value 或 thisform.text1.value FL=.F. ENDIF ENDFOR IF FL THISFORM.LIST1.ADDITEM(THIS.Value) ENDIF THIS.Value=SPACE(1) &;&;使文本框清空 &;&;向列表框添加新的数据项
7.下面的命令是给 XS 表中的记录做删除标记。若要恢复 XS 表中(XH)字段以“99”开头的 带有删除标记的记录,可使用命令 recall all for subs(xh,1,2)="99" 或者根据下面给的 XH 方式填 recall all for xh="99"。
USE XS DELETE FOR XH="98" OR XH="99" 8.在某表单运行时,表单上某个命令按钮标题显示为“取消(X)",则该命令按钮的 Caption 属性 值为取消(\
(“A B CD”),显示“ABCD”。(注:OCCURS()函 数的功能是返回前一个字符表达式在后一个字符表达式中出现的次数。) FUNCTION YS PARAMETERS zz IF OCCURS(SPACE(1),zz)>0 n=OCCURS(SPACE(1),zz) FOR x=1 TO n c=AT(APACE(1),zz,1) zz=SUBSTR(zz,1,c-1)+subs(zz,c+1) ENDFOR ENDIF RETURN zz ENDFUNC &;&;如果空格在变量 ZZ 中出现的次数大于 0
14.某数据库中有两个数据库表:物资表(WZB.DBF)和领用表(L